Commercial Exterior Painting in Loveland, CO

Commercial exterior painting services involve applying high-quality coatings to the exterior surfaces of commercial properties, such as office buildings, retail stores, warehouses, and industrial facilities. These projects typically include surface preparation, such as cleaning and repairs, followed by the application of durable paint or coatings designed to withstand weathering and maintain visual appeal. Property owners often request this service to enhance curb appeal, protect building materials from environmental damage, or update the appearance of their commercial spaces to reflect a professional image.

Before requesting commercial exterior painting, property owners should consider factors like the size and type of surfaces to be painted, the current condition of the exterior, and any specific coating requirements for durability or appearance. It’s also helpful to understand the scope of work, including surface preparation needs and the types of materials suitable for the building’s exterior. Clear communication about these details can ensure the project meets expectations and results in a long-lasting, attractive finish.

FAQ

Commercial Exterior Painting Questions

What types of commercial buildings are suitable for exterior painting? Exterior painting can enhance office complexes, retail stores, warehouses, and industrial facilities, providing a fresh appearance and added protection.

Is surface preparation important before painting? Yes, thorough cleaning, scraping, and priming ensure a smooth, durable finish and help paint adhere properly to the surface.

What surfaces can be painted on commercial exteriors? Common surfaces include brick, stucco, metal, wood, and concrete, each requiring specific preparation and paint types.

How often should commercial exterior painting be considered? Typically, a building’s exterior may need repainting every 5 to 10 years, depending on material, weather exposure, and condition.
